The photo was taken at the wake of our grandmother in Italy. I actually needed to wait till most people were gone, I did not want to offend them. The family give me permission to shoot only one serie and choose one of them to post as a homage to this amazing woman.Time
I would say it was around late afternoon, most people had paid there last respect and during that time I could close up the doorway to have a last photo session with the dearly departed.Lighting
There was lots of natural light coming in from the opened balcony doors, which gave me more then enough lighting needed for this shot.Equipment
Honestly... This shot was made with a mobile phone. I believe it was an Samsung device. I edited it later on the computer.Inspiration
I saw her strength and faith from close by, as she is the grandmother of my wife. The way she had her hands put with the cross, I saw a vision to forever frame this shot and show how strong her faith was with her...Editing
I wanted to get it a bit darker, and more mood (shadow and texture), so I edited the raw shot about 3 times.In my camera bag
I will never go out the door without my old Canon EOS 400D. 3x memory cards for easy sorting later 2 extra battery packs And an adapter for charging in the car. It packs als a tripod for my phone.Feedback
Just take good notice of your surroundings. Respect the wishes of the family/friends of the departed. Before just shooting always ask for permission.
